Background. The word silat means a type of sport or game, which consists of quick movements in attacking and defending [Anuar 1987]. Silat olahraga is a sport that existed at the center of the development of thousands of silat schools in the Malaysian Archipelago [Anuar 1993]. Aims. Aim. The purpose of this study is to provide an overview of the children’s combat sports known as silat Tempur, since it was introduced in 2013. This combative sport focused on children, particularly beginners aged 7 to 13. The main purpose of this sport is to improve combative techniques among young silat exponents in competition.
